Output 65ea71b02862eb1c480ba19fa25604f7a6f0a04ebb31acd89d8ffa94578df63c:139

value
62828
script pubkey
OP_0 OP_PUSHBYTES_20 a3eb15a9cd39f3a9210fc207575499ef58346ea9
address
bc1q5043t2wd88e6jgg0cgr4w4yeaavrgm4fehlzhn
transaction
65ea71b02862eb1c480ba19fa25604f7a6f0a04ebb31acd89d8ffa94578df63c
confirmations
13738
spent
true